Output 6456200e06dee2a4137f75a2b537668f3c1ec259f4da88a9630ebaf2a6f1a83c:19

value
569962585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d758a79afb9c2eb5fe180a7aa1c9facda06f284d OP_EQUAL
address
3MKfQdArmgHqSHr1DVPsXChAhPoUe6zPZo
transaction
6456200e06dee2a4137f75a2b537668f3c1ec259f4da88a9630ebaf2a6f1a83c
spent
true